Transaction 2153decc3690ae88da16dabed16c223195fd9a8e4f101b7db7ddd9cd45de4198
1 Input
1 Output
-
2153decc3690ae88da16dabed16c223195fd9a8e4f101b7db7ddd9cd45de4198:0
- value
- 481264
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 73662d0a57a5bfe92c8d6ce23dc94580aad0725b OP_EQUAL
- address
- 3CDC2uuSbDYcXhu2wjx9uiY781cW4nzhi7